From 91e8797ca110625847799857c90f4361f2140772 Mon Sep 17 00:00:00 2001 From: Mateus Machado Luna Date: Tue, 14 Jan 2020 11:40:37 -0300 Subject: [PATCH] Separates admin and theme-search modules --- .../class-tainacan-theme-helper.php | 2 +- .../components}/circular-counter.vue | 0 .../components}/view-mode-cards.vue | 2 +- .../components}/view-mode-masonry.vue | 2 +- .../components}/view-mode-records.vue | 2 +- .../components}/view-mode-slideshow.vue | 6 ++-- .../components}/view-mode-table.vue | 0 .../{admin => theme-search}/js/theme-main.js | 20 ++++++------- .../js/theme-router.js | 0 .../scss/_view-mode-slideshow.scss | 0 .../scss/theme-basics.sass | 0 .../theme-items-list.vue | 30 +++++++++---------- webpack.config.js | 2 +- 13 files changed, 33 insertions(+), 33 deletions(-) rename src/views/{admin/components/other => theme-search/components}/circular-counter.vue (100%) rename src/{theme-helper => views/theme-search/components}/view-mode-cards.vue (99%) rename src/{theme-helper => views/theme-search/components}/view-mode-masonry.vue (99%) rename src/{theme-helper => views/theme-search/components}/view-mode-records.vue (99%) rename src/{theme-helper => views/theme-search/components}/view-mode-slideshow.vue (99%) rename src/{theme-helper => views/theme-search/components}/view-mode-table.vue (100%) rename src/views/{admin => theme-search}/js/theme-main.js (88%) rename src/views/{admin => theme-search}/js/theme-router.js (100%) rename src/views/{admin => theme-search}/scss/_view-mode-slideshow.scss (100%) rename src/views/{admin => theme-search}/scss/theme-basics.sass (100%) rename src/views/{admin => theme-search}/theme-items-list.vue (91%) diff --git a/src/theme-helper/class-tainacan-theme-helper.php b/src/theme-helper/class-tainacan-theme-helper.php index f5f71366a..a06562abb 100644 --- a/src/theme-helper/class-tainacan-theme-helper.php +++ b/src/theme-helper/class-tainacan-theme-helper.php @@ -105,7 +105,7 @@ class Theme_Helper { global $TAINACAN_BASE_URL; if ( $force || is_post_type_archive( \Tainacan\Repositories\Repository::get_collections_db_identifiers() ) || tainacan_get_term() || get_query_var('tainacan_repository_archive') == 1 ) { //\Tainacan\Admin::get_instance()->add_admin_js(); - wp_enqueue_script('tainacan-search', $TAINACAN_BASE_URL . '/assets/search.js' , [] , TAINACAN_VERSION, true); + wp_enqueue_script('tainacan-search', $TAINACAN_BASE_URL . '/assets/theme_search.js' , [] , TAINACAN_VERSION, true); wp_localize_script('tainacan-search', 'tainacan_plugin', \Tainacan\Admin::get_instance()->get_admin_js_localization_params()); } } diff --git a/src/views/admin/components/other/circular-counter.vue b/src/views/theme-search/components/circular-counter.vue similarity index 100% rename from src/views/admin/components/other/circular-counter.vue rename to src/views/theme-search/components/circular-counter.vue diff --git a/src/theme-helper/view-mode-cards.vue b/src/views/theme-search/components/view-mode-cards.vue similarity index 99% rename from src/theme-helper/view-mode-cards.vue rename to src/views/theme-search/components/view-mode-cards.vue index 369184333..67ae75e16 100644 --- a/src/theme-helper/view-mode-cards.vue +++ b/src/views/theme-search/components/view-mode-cards.vue @@ -164,7 +164,7 @@ export default { display: grid; } - @import "../../src/views/admin/scss/_view-mode-cards.scss"; + @import "../../admin/scss/_view-mode-cards.scss"; .tainacan-cards-container .tainacan-card .metadata-title { padding: 0.6rem 0.75rem; diff --git a/src/theme-helper/view-mode-masonry.vue b/src/views/theme-search/components/view-mode-masonry.vue similarity index 99% rename from src/theme-helper/view-mode-masonry.vue rename to src/views/theme-search/components/view-mode-masonry.vue index b30b0fa8a..71d19c864 100644 --- a/src/theme-helper/view-mode-masonry.vue +++ b/src/views/theme-search/components/view-mode-masonry.vue @@ -184,7 +184,7 @@ export default { $gray3: #dcdcdc; $gray4: #555758; - @import "../../src/views/admin/scss/_view-mode-masonry.scss"; + @import "../../admin/scss/_view-mode-masonry.scss"; .tainacan-masonry-container .tainacan-masonry-item .metadata-title { margin: 0px 6px; diff --git a/src/theme-helper/view-mode-records.vue b/src/views/theme-search/components/view-mode-records.vue similarity index 99% rename from src/theme-helper/view-mode-records.vue rename to src/views/theme-search/components/view-mode-records.vue index f101a7eeb..1d4fc4544 100644 --- a/src/theme-helper/view-mode-records.vue +++ b/src/views/theme-search/components/view-mode-records.vue @@ -206,7 +206,7 @@ export default { $gray4: #555758; $gray5: #454647; - @import "../../src/views/admin/scss/_view-mode-records.scss"; + @import "../../admin/scss/_view-mode-records.scss"; .tainacan-records-container .tainacan-record .metadata-title { padding: 0.6rem 0.75rem; diff --git a/src/theme-helper/view-mode-slideshow.vue b/src/views/theme-search/components/view-mode-slideshow.vue similarity index 99% rename from src/theme-helper/view-mode-slideshow.vue rename to src/views/theme-search/components/view-mode-slideshow.vue index 94ceca205..5498b0461 100644 --- a/src/theme-helper/view-mode-slideshow.vue +++ b/src/views/theme-search/components/view-mode-slideshow.vue @@ -303,10 +303,10 @@